Unlike standard keys, which merely unlock the doors and begin the ignition, coded keys use sophisticated innovation to boost security and convenience. This post explores the numerous aspects of coded car key replacement, including the kinds of keys, processes involved, expenses, and frequently asked concerns.Understanding Coded Car KeysCoded car keys, frequently referred to as transponder keys, include a microchip ingrained within the plastic head of the key. This chip interacts wirelessly with the vehicle's ignition system. When Suggested Browsing is inserted, it sends out a special code to the car's computer. If the code matches, the vehicle starts; if not, the ignition system stays non-active.Types of Coded Car KeysCoded car keys been available in various kinds, each created for various vehicle designs and security systems. Below are a few of the typical types:Transponder Keys: These keys consist of a microchip that sends a digital signal to the car.Smart Keys: Also referred to as key fobs, wise keys enable keyless entry and ignition.Remote Head Keys: These integrate a traditional key with remote locking/unlocking functions.Switchblade Keys: These fold into the key fob, offering convenience and security.Keyless Ignition Keys: These enable motorists to begin their lorries without inserting a conventional key.Comprehending these types is essential when seeking a replacement, as the needs differ depending upon the vehicle's make and design. The Car Key Replacement ProcessThe procedure of replacing a coded car key is more complex than that of a traditional key. Here is a step-by-step guide on how it generally works:1. Evaluate the SituationFirst, the vehicle owner need to determine if the original key is lost, harmed, or no longer operating. Knowing the specific concern will help in selecting the ideal solution.2. Gather Vehicle InformationHaving key info about the vehicle is vital for the replacement procedure. This includes:Vehicle Identification Number (VIN)Make, design, and year of the carAny existing codes or programming details connected with the key3. Contact a ProfessionalIt is recommended to seek advice from a certified locksmith professional or an authorized dealer for the replacement. While some auto parts stores offer standard key cutting services, coded key replacement often requires specialized equipment and programming.4. Programming the New KeyFrom there, the professional will code the brand-new key to match the vehicle's ignition system. This may involve:Using diagnostic tools to access the vehicle's computer system.Programming the key to guarantee it communicates correctly with the vehicle.Checking the brand-new key to make sure functionality.5. Last ChecksBefore concluding the service, some specialists will perform a series of checks, including:Verifying that all locks (doors, trunk, glove compartment) function with the new key.Confirming that the key begins the vehicle effortlessly.Cost of Coded Car Key ReplacementThe cost related to changing coded car keys can vary widely based on several elements:Type of Key: Smart keys and key fobs tend to be more costly than basic transponder keys.Programming: Professional programming and devices costs can considerably impact the general cost.Place: Prices may differ based on area, with city locations usually charging more due to require.Dealer vs. Locksmith: Authorized dealers frequently charge higher rates compared to independent locksmith professionals.Below is a table summarizing the estimated expenses for different types of coded keys:Type of KeyEstimated Cost RangeAdditional NotesTransponder Key₤ 50 - ₤ 200Programming consisted ofSmart Key₤ 150 - ₤ 500May include additional featuresRemote Head Key₤ 100 - ₤ 300Functionality depends upon the designSwitchblade Key₤ 150 - ₤ 250Compact style adds costKeyless Ignition Key₤ 200 - ₤ 600High-end vehicle modelsOften Asked Questions1. The length of time does it require to replace a coded car key?The time needed for a coded car key replacement can range from 30 minutes to a couple of hours, depending on the professional's knowledge and the intricacy of the vehicle's key system.2. Can I program a new key myself?While some cars come with a basic diy programming alternative, lots of coded keys require customized equipment that is typically only offered to experts. Therefore, speaking with a locksmith or dealership is typically suggested.3. Is there a method to avoid key loss in the future?There are numerous preventive procedures vehicle owners can take to lessen the danger of losing coded keys, consisting of:Keeping an extra type in a safe place.Utilizing key finders that can track the key area through a smart device.Establishing a routine to examine the keys before leaving the vehicle.4. What should I do if I lose my key?If the initial key is lost, it is suggested to:Avoid efforts at using other types of keys.Contact a locksmith professional or dealer as soon as possible.Think about changing the vehicle's locks if there are security concerns.Coded car key replacement is an intricate procedure however eventually crucial for preserving the security of modern-day cars.
